WebAbingdon-on-Thames is the oldest continuously inhabited town in the UK, set beside the River Thames south of Oxford. Abingdon has been settled since at least the early Saxon period. Alfred the Great held the manor of Abingdon, and his descendant Athelstan had a royal residence here in the 10th century.
